Figure Skating Favorite Admits She’s Scared After Olympic Implosions

Summary

Kaori Sakamoto, a top figure skater from Japan, is feeling nervous as she approaches her final Olympics. She performed well in the team events, but recent surprises in the men's competitions have made her wary of the pressure during the individual events.

Key Facts

  • Kaori Sakamoto has won the last five Japanese women's figure skating championships.
  • The upcoming Winter Olympics will be her last competition before retirement.
  • During the team event, Sakamoto defeated major rivals, including Alysa Liu and Amber Glenn.
  • The men's competition saw unexpected falls from top skaters which increased tension.
  • Sakamoto mentioned feeling scared about the upcoming individual competition due to the unexpected outcomes.
  • Her goal is to win a gold medal in her final Olympic appearance.
